Mark Ogden, a senior soccer writer for ESPN, reports on Ruben Amorim’s shock therapy approach to motivate Manchester United after their 2-2 draw against Liverpool, ending a three-game losing streak. Amorim praised his team’s performance but expressed disappointment, emphasizing the need for consistency and maintaining a high level of mentality going forward. He defended Joshua Zirkzee’s decision to pass to Harry Maguire rather than shooting in stoppage time, highlighting the importance of making the right choices in crucial moments.

Michigan football edge rusher Kechaun Bennett enters transfer portal
Kechaun Bennett, a former four-star edge rusher for Michigan football, has entered the transfer portal after struggling to find significant playing time since joining the team in 2021. Despite showcasing his potential with three tackles, including 1.5 for loss in the spring game, he only recorded four tackles across four games during the 2024 season.
